# Schedule a recurring agent run

> Create autonomous schedules that fire an agent on a cron or RRULE trigger, then list, pause, fire on demand, and tear them down.

A **schedule** runs an agent automatically on a recurring trigger — no human in the loop. You give it a `prompt`, a `trigger` (when to fire), and a `deliver_to` (where the output lands), and HQ runs the agent on that cadence and delivers the result. This guide walks the full lifecycle: create, observe, pause/resume, fire once on demand, edit, and tear down.

All routes live under `https://api.hq.zone/v1/api/schedules` and authenticate with a personal access token: `Authorization: Bearer hq_pat_...`. Read operations need the `schedules:read` scope; everything that mutates a schedule needs `schedules:write`.

## Create a recurring run

<Steps>
  <Step title="Pick a trigger">
    The `trigger` field is a tagged object — a `kind` plus its parameters. For a recurring run you'll use one of:

    * `cron` — a **5-field cron expression** (`min hour dom month dow`) in a named timezone. `tz` is an **IANA name** like `"Europe/Stockholm"`; fixed offsets such as `"UTC+3"` are rejected.
    * `rrule` — an RFC 5545 RRULE for patterns cron can't express (e.g. "third Tuesday of the month"), also with an IANA `tz`.

    ```json theme={null}
    { "kind": "cron",  "expr": "0 8 * * MON", "tz": "Europe/Stockholm" }
    { "kind": "rrule", "expr": "FREQ=WEEKLY;BYDAY=MO,WE,FR", "tz": "Europe/Stockholm" }
    ```

    <Note>`tz` is required on the engine-side trigger. Pass an IANA zone name explicitly — a fixed UTC offset is refused because it can't track DST.</Note>
  </Step>

  <Step title="Choose where output is delivered">
    `deliver_to` is also a tagged object. The supported destinations are:

    * `{ "kind": "web_inbox" }` — the user's web inbox (read via the `/v1/api/conversations` surface).
    * `{ "kind": "slack_dm", "user_id": "U0123..." }` — DM a Slack user.
    * `{ "kind": "slack_channel", "channel_id": "C0123..." }` — post in a Slack channel.
    * `{ "kind": "teams_dm", "conversation_id": "..." }` — a Microsoft Teams chat.
    * `{ "kind": "teams_channel", "team_id": "...", "channel_id": "..." }` — a Teams channel.
  </Step>

  <Step title="POST the schedule">
    `POST /v1/api/schedules` creates a schedule owned by the caller. The body is:

    * `name` (required) and optional `description`.
    * `trigger` (required) — the object from step 1.
    * `prompt` (required) — the instruction the agent runs on each fire.
    * `agent_id` (optional) — which agent runs the prompt. If omitted, the workspace's **default enabled agent** is used; a non-existent `agent_id` returns `404`.
    * `deliver_to` (required) — the destination from step 2.
    * `reset_each_fire` (optional, default `false`) — `false` reuses one persistent conversation thread across fires (so the agent can compare against prior runs); `true` starts a fresh conversation each fire.
    * `delivery_locale` (optional) — a BCP-47 locale override for this schedule's deliveries; falls back to the owner's workspace locale when absent.

    ```bash theme={null}
    curl -X POST https://api.hq.zone/v1/api/schedules \
      -H "Authorization: Bearer hq_pat_..." -H "Content-Type: application/json" \
      -d '{
            "name": "Monday revenue digest",
            "description": "Weekly QoQ revenue summary",
            "trigger": { "kind": "cron", "expr": "0 8 * * MON", "tz": "Europe/Stockholm" },
            "prompt": "Summarise revenue changes quarter over quarter and flag anomalies.",
            "deliver_to": { "kind": "web_inbox" },
            "reset_each_fire": false
          }'
    # → 201 { "schedule": { "id": "<SCHEDULE_ID>", "state": "active", "next_fire_at": "...", ... } }
    ```

    A successful create returns `201` with the full schedule object. If your plan's schedule limit is reached, the request fails with `402`.
  </Step>
</Steps>

## List and inspect

`GET /v1/api/schedules` returns your schedules plus a `total` count for pagination. By default `scope=mine` returns only the caller's own schedules.

```bash theme={null}
curl https://api.hq.zone/v1/api/schedules \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"schedules": [ ... ], "total": 3, "limit": 100, "offset": 0 }
```

Each entry carries observability fields: `state`, `last_fire_at`, `last_fire_status`, `next_fire_at`, `fire_count`, `failure_count`, `consecutive_failure_count`, `last_fire_lag_ms`, and `last_run_conversation_id` (a link to the conversation from the most recent run).

By default the list **excludes archived** schedules so you see the working set. To change that:

* `state=<value>` filters by an explicit lifecycle state (passes through verbatim).
* `include_archived=true` adds archived rows to the default view (the audit history view).
* `limit` defaults to `100` (max `500`); `offset` paginates the workspace view.

To fetch one schedule's full detail by id, use `GET /v1/api/schedules/{id}`. You can read a schedule only if you own it or are an admin; otherwise it returns `404`.

```bash theme={null}
curl https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ID> \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"id": "<SCHEDULE_ID>", "state": "active", ... }
```

### Lifecycle states

A schedule's `state` is one of:

* `active` — firing on its trigger.
* `paused` — temporarily stopped; resumable.
* `quarantined` — its stored trigger or args won't parse; the engine parked it.
* `archived` — cancelled; will never fire again (history retained).

## Pause and resume

Pause an active schedule to stop it firing until you resume it. `POST /v1/api/schedules/{id}/pause` moves it from `active` → `paused` and clears its next fire.

```bash theme={null}
curl -X POST https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ID>/pause \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"ok": true }
```

`POST /v1/api/schedules/{id}/resume` brings it back and returns the newly computed next fire time.

```bash theme={null}
curl -X POST https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ID>/resume \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"ok": true, "next_fire_at": "..." }
```

<Note>You can't resume an `archived` schedule. A `quarantined` schedule must have its trigger fixed via an update before it will resume — resuming it as-is would just re-quarantine on the next fire.</Note>

Only the schedule's owner or an admin may pause or resume; others get `403`.

## Fire once now

`POST /v1/api/schedules/{id}/fire_now` triggers an immediate run **without** changing the regular firing cadence.

```bash theme={null}
curl -X POST https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ID>/fire_now \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"ok": true }
```

## Update a schedule

`PATCH /v1/api/schedules/{id}` changes only the fields you supply: `name`, `description`, `trigger`, or `args`. When the `trigger` changes, the response includes the recomputed `next_fire_at`.

```bash theme={null}
curl -X PATCH https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ID> \
  -H "Authorization: Bearer hq_pat_..." -H "Content-Type: application/json" \
  -d '{ "trigger": { "kind": "cron", "expr": "0 9 * * MON", "tz": "Europe/Stockholm" } }'
# → 200 { "ok": true, "next_fire_at": "..." }
```

<Note>For `description` specifically, sending an explicit `null` clears it, while omitting the field keeps the current value.</Note>

## Tear down: cancel, then erase

Teardown is a deliberate two-step path so you can't destroy history by accident.

<Steps>
  <Step title="Cancel (archive)">
    `DELETE /v1/api/schedules/{id}` cancels the schedule and **archives** it: it flips `state` → `archived`, drops pending timers, and stops all future runs while retaining its history.

    ```bash theme={null}
    curl -X DELETE https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ID> \
      -H "Authorization: Bearer hq_pat_..."
    # → 200 { "ok": true }
    ```
  </Step>

  <Step title="Erase (permanent)">
    `DELETE /v1/api/schedules/{id}/erase` permanently deletes the schedule row. The engine **refuses to erase a schedule that isn't already archived** — you must cancel it first.

    ```bash theme={null}
    curl -X DELETE https://api.hq.zone/v1/api/schedules/<SCHEDULE_ID>/erase \
      -H "Authorization: Bearer hq_pat_..."
    # → 200 { "ok": true }
    ```
  </Step>
</Steps>

<Warning>Erase is destructive and irreversible. It only operates on archived rows; attempting to erase an active, paused, or quarantined schedule is rejected — cancel it first.</Warning>

## Admin: filter by owner

Admins can list across the whole workspace with `scope=workspace` (non-admins get `403`), optionally narrowing to one owner via `owner_user_id`. To populate a "filter by user" dropdown with only users who actually have schedules, call `GET /v1/api/schedules/owners`.

```bash theme={null}
curl https://api.hq.zone/v1/api/schedules/owners \
  -H "Authorization: Bearer hq_pat_..."
# → 200 { "owners": [ { "user_id": "...", "display_name": "...", "schedule_count": 4 }, ... ] }
```
